This designation in the Visual Faith® Ministry Community denotes a Coach who is a “practitioner” of visual faith practices and serves in the capacity of coach. A coach is someone who is available to serve by “walking with others” to learn about visual faith practices- in a discipling relationship and may also be invited to share in an event or teaching situation. This learning cohort has been invited to serve in the capacity as a “Digital Missioner”  in a covenant group - to share a glimpse of life as a follower of Jesus. A Digital Missioner engages, encourages, and invites others with their Kingdom vision, Kingdom heart, and Kingdom story. They bring hope and the light of Christ to the world of online presence. (All Digital Missioners also meet the designation of VFM Coach.)

This designation in the Visual Faith® Community confirms an invitation to be a part of a learning cohort that seeks to explore and experiment with the ways that visual faith practices are a discipling tool used by the Holy Spirit. They highly value the primary learning space for faith education as “the home”, and may also serve children in a school or church setting. Family Life coaches have been invited to serve in this capacity as apprentices because of the understanding of “extra grace” when meeting the demands of children living at home. Each coach may have different areas of expertise or niches, but they are “practitioners” with a story of transformation. Family Life Coaches may have limited time to share their skills online or in person. This cohort designation also endorses these individuals because of their willing heart and “teachable spirit” as they follow the lead of the Holy Spirit.

This designation in the Visual Faith® Community confirms that these individuals are practitioners of visual faith processes. The individuals in this learning cohort enjoy telling their personal stories of transformation using visual faith practices. An ambassador enjoys informal one-to-one conversations about their journey. They encourage others to visit the VFM website, join the VFM FB group and serve as “cheerleaders” as responsibilities and capacity allow. They support and participate in Visual Faith® events- both online and in-person.
